Apple rejects any applications that use Dropbox

A curious problem is discussed by the developers on the Dropbox forum.

Apple rejected the mobile app Cambox for the App Store on the grounds that if Dropbox is not installed on the user's device, then the new Dropbox SDK authorizes the service through the web. At the same time, the browser opens an authorization form, and on the same Dropbox page there is a link to the “desktop version”, and if you follow the link to the desktop version, the user will see a link to purchase additional space on Dropbox.

Apple sees this situation as “forcing the user to make an additional purchase,” which is prohibited by the rules for applications on the App Store.

Cambox developers ask colleagues from Dropbox to remove the link to the desktop version, otherwise their application — and any other programs that use Dropbox — will never pass through the App Store.

Developers of other programs who encountered the same problem in the App Store also spoke at the Dropbox forum.
